The length of a FW from truck bumper to rear of trailer would generally be 5 1/2 feet (or so) less than the overall length of the FW.
I pull one that is 34. 5 ft. I am very comfortable with it, but it is BIG and it takes some planning sometimes when stopping or parking although it has never been a real problem. I've never been to a camp ground where I couldn't park. Some sites have been so small that I didn't have a decent place to park the truck, but I've always had room for the trailer.
Someone mentioned resale of larger trailers, when trying to sell larger trailers tow vehicles can really become an issue. I've been trying to sell mine lately, alot of people would like to have it but don't have enough truck to pull it. Most 37-40 FWs would require a 3500 DRW, and that could be considered to be marginal.
There are alot of 33-35' FWs out ther that are quiet roomy and livable.
